How much is the bus ticket from Stockholm to Bergen?
The cheapest bus tickets from Stockholm to Bergen start from $176. The average price for this route is around $176. Busbud recommends that you book your tickets in advance for a better chance to get the lowest possible price.
How long is the bus ride from Stockholm to Bergen?
The average bus travel time from Stockholm to Bergen is 21h 45m, covering a distance of 881 km. The quickest bus can get you there in 21h 45m and is operated by FlixBus.

What are the earliest and latest departure times for the bus from Stockholm to Bergen?
The earliest bus departs from Stockholm to Bergen at 10:10am. And the latest bus departs at 12:50pm.
What are the CO₂ emissions for the bus trip from Stockholm to Bergen?
A bus trip from Stockholm to Bergen generates an estimated 22 kg of CO₂, making it a highly eco-friendly travel option and a mode of travel recommended by Busbud.
